Enchiladas
- 1 lb. hamburger
- 1 medium onion
- 2 c. Cheddar cheese
- 1 tsp. salt
- 1 tsp. pepper
- 1 (15 oz.) can tomato sauce
- 2/3 c. water
- 1 Tbsp. chili powder
- 1 tsp. cumin
- 1 1/2 tsp. garlic powder
- 1/3 c. chopped red pepper
- 8 tortillas
- Cook and stir hamburger, onion, salt and pepper until browned. Stir in 1/2 cup cheese.
- Cover and set aside.
- In separate pan, heat remaining ingredients, except tortillas.
- Bring to a boil and reduce heat.
- Simmer 15 minutes and pour sauce into pie plate. Dip each tortilla into sauce, covering both sides.
- Place into 12 x 9-inch baking dish and spoon 1/4 cup hamburger mix onto tortilla and roll around filling.
- Pour remaining sauce and cheese over enchiladas.
- Bake at 350u0b0 for about 15 to 20 minutes.
